Western Blot: c-Rel Antibody [NB100-97834] - Detection of Human c-Rel by Western Blot and Immunoprecipitation. Samples: Whole cell lysate from HeLa (50 mcg for WB; 1 mg for IP, 20% of IP loaded) and 293T (T; 50 mcg) cells. Antibodies: Affinity purified rabbit anti-c-Rel antibody NB100-97834 used for WB at 0.4 mcg/ml (A) and 1 mcg/ml (B) and used for IP at 3 mcg/mg lysate. c-Rel was also immunoprecipitated by rabbit anti-c-Rel antibody NB100-97833, which recognizes an upstream epitope. Detection: Chemiluminescence with exposure times of 30 seconds (A and B).

Background: c-Rel

The REL gene encodes c-Rel, a transcription factor that is a member of the Rel/NFKB family, which also includes RELA (MIM 164014), RELB (604758), NFKB1 (MIM 164011), and NFKB2 (MIM 164012). These proteins are related through a highly conserved N-terminal region termed the 'Rel domain,' which is responsible for DNA binding, dimerization, nuclear localization, and binding to the NFKB inhibitor (MIM 164008) (Belguise and Sonenshein, 2007 [PubMed 18037997]).[supplied by OMIM]
